What is a causal inference machine learning postdoctoral researcher?

A Causal Inference Machine Learning Postdoctoral researcher is a scientist who specializes in developing and applying machine learning methods to understand cause-and-effect relationships in data. They typically hold a recent PhD in statistics, computer science, economics, or a related field, and work in academic or industry research settings. Their work involves designing experiments, analyzing complex datasets, and creating models that can infer causal relationships, which are crucial for making robust predictions and informed decisions. This role often collaborates with interdisciplinary teams to apply these techniques to domains such as healthcare, social science, or economics.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a causal inference machine learning postdoctoral researcher?

To thrive as a Causal Inference Machine Learning Postdoctoral researcher, you need a strong background in statistics, causal inference methodologies, and advanced machine learning, usually evidenced by a PhD in a relevant field. Familiarity with programming languages such as Python or R, experience using statistical software (e.g., TensorFlow, PyTorch, Stan), and knowledge of causal inference libraries are typically required. Outstanding analytical thinking, problem-solving abilities, and strong communication skills help you collaborate effectively and explain complex concepts to diverse audiences. These skills and qualifications are vital for advancing research, deriving actionable insights from data, and contributing to impactful scientific discoveries.

What are some common challenges faced by causal inference machine learning postdoctoral researchers when integrating causal models with real-world data?

Causal Inference Machine Learning Postdoctoral researchers often encounter challenges such as dealing with unobserved confounding variables, ensuring data quality, and addressing biases inherent in observational datasets. Integrating advanced machine learning techniques with causal inference frameworks requires careful consideration of model assumptions and validation methods. Collaboration with domain experts is essential to properly interpret results and to translate findings into actionable insights, especially in interdisciplinary settings like healthcare or social sciences.

What is the difference between Causal Inference Machine Learning Postdoctoral vs Data Scientist?

AspectCausal Inference Machine Learning PostdoctoralData Scientist
Required CredentialsPhD in statistics, machine learning, or related fieldBachelor's or Master's in data science, computer science, or related field
Work EnvironmentAcademic research, research labs, universitiesCorporate, tech companies, startups
Industry UsageResearch, academia, specialized industry projectsBusiness analytics, product development, data-driven decision making
Common Search/ComparisonYesYes

The main difference is that Causal Inference Machine Learning Postdoctoral roles focus on academic research and developing new methods in causal inference, often requiring a PhD. Data Scientists typically work in industry, applying existing models to solve business problems, with a focus on data analysis and visualization. While both roles involve machine learning, the postdoctoral position emphasizes research and theory, whereas data science emphasizes practical application.

Job description

At Lyft, our purpose is to serve and connect. We aim to achieve this by cultivating a work environment where all team members belong and have the opportunity to thrive.

Data Science is at the heart of Lyft's products and decision-making. Data Scientists at Lyft operate in dynamic environments, moving quickly to build the world's best transportation solutions.We tackle a wide range of challenges - from shaping long-term business strategy with data, to making critical short-term decisions, to developing algorithms and models that power both internal systems and customer-facing products.

Lyft Business builds products that help organizations move the people who matter most - employees, customers, patients, and guests - easily and efficiently. Our offerings include Business Travel, Lyft Pass, and Concierge (for healthcare and non-healthcare rides), enabling companies to manage transportation at scale through APIs, integrations (e.g., Concur, Expensify), and dedicated tools. These platforms power high-impact B2B use cases across corporate travel, healthcare access, customer experience, and community programs.

We are seeking a Senior Data Scientist to lead technical initiatives across the entire Lyft Business product suite. In this role, you will shape the technical vision, define algorithmic roadmaps, and drive execution for data science projects that accelerate growth, improve operational efficiency, and deliver measurable value to our enterprise partners. You'll collaborate closely with Product, Engineering, Design, and Go-to-Market teams to build production ML models, experimentation frameworks, and advanced analytics that inform strategy and power product innovation.

This is a high-visibility, high-impact role with direct influence on Lyft's enterprise offerings. The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in algorithm development, machine learning, causal inference, and experimentation, alongside strong business acumen in B2B contexts and a proven track record of technical leadership in fast-paced, cross-functional environments.

Responsibilities
  • Technical Leadership: Lead complex Machine Learning, AI, and causal inference initiatives across Lyft Business products (Business Travel, Lyft Pass, Concierge) in ambiguous, high-impact problem spaces.
  • End-to-End Modelling: Own the complete lifecycle of algorithmic solutions-from problem formulation, data exploration, and feature engineering to deployment, monitoring, and iteration.
  • Production Deployment: Partner closely with Engineering to build and scale production-grade ML systems, real-time inference services, batch pipelines, and feature stores.
  • Experimentation & Rigor: Define offline/online metrics, evaluation frameworks, and A/B testing strategies to ensure algorithms are reliable, fair, and aligned with business outcomes.
  • System Optimization: Continually improve model performance across latency, accuracy, cost, and reliability using advanced tuning and scientific rigor.
  • Algorithmic Innovation: Drive scientific excellence by introducing modern techniques in ML, optimization, reinforcement learning, or graph-based methods to unlock new product capabilities.
  • Cross-Functional Influence: Translate complex business challenges into concrete algorithmic solutions in close collaboration with Product, Engineering, Operations, and Science teams.
  • Mentorship & Quality Bar: Mentor junior and mid-level scientists, providing technical guidance, conducting modeling critiques, and contributing to Lyft's broader ML standards and tooling.
Experience
  •  Master's or PhD in Machine Learning, Computer Science, Statistics, Optimization, or a related quantitative field (or equivalent applied experience)
  • Industry Background: 5+ years of hands-on experience developing, deploying, and maintaining production machine learning models and optimization systems.
  • Core Technical Expertise: Deep knowledge of supervised/unsupervised learning, ranking/decisioning systems, probabilistic modeling, and causal inference.
  • Technical Stack: Strong proficiency in Python, modern ML frameworks (PyTorch, TensorFlow, scikit-learn), and distributed data systems (Spark, Snowflake, Databricks).
  • Production ML Systems: Hands-on experience building end-to-end ML architectures, including online/batch pipelines, feature engineering, and automated monitoring frameworks.
  • Experimental Design: Demonstrated track record of designing rigorous experimentation strategies, A/B tests, and offline/online validation methodologies.
  • Domain Ownership: Proven ability to independently drive multi-project algorithmic scopes and navigate technical ambiguity from ideation to delivery.Communication & Leadership: Exceptional ability to translate complex technical concepts for non-technical stakeholders, alongside a history of mentoring peers and raising technical bars.
